
Ronaldo Lanhellas
Membros-
Total de itens
268 -
Registro em
-
Última visita
Tudo que Ronaldo Lanhellas postou
-
Entendendo Master Detail
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
amigo, eu utilizo o delphi 2010 embarcadero rad studio, não tenho esta pasta, a minha pasta raiz é a Embarcadero -
Bom, estou aprendendo sobre master detail, porém não tenho certeza se entendi seu funcionamento, alguém poderia me explicar de uma forma simples e prática ?
-
(Resolvido) Form com muitos campos
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
Consegui, resolvido ! -
(Resolvido) erro ao tentar salvar cadastro
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
bom, resolvi meu problema. Usei a sua dica jaumdoDelphi, o que estava faltando era que tinha que por não só no ClientDataset mais também no SQL DataSet estas configurações, dessa eu não sbia ! xd -
(Resolvido) Form com muitos campos
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
entendi sim vo tentar fazer aqui. -
(Resolvido) erro ao tentar salvar cadastro
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
nada, agora da o erro dizendo field value requerid, não diz mais sobre o chaveid mais da erro. -
BOm, estou criando um form de cadastro, porém tem muitos campos e acaba ultrapassando o tamanho da janela do form, qual a sugestão para que todoss os campos caibam normalmente ? quando eu digo muitos, são muitos mesmo, algo como 20 campos
-
(Resolvido) erro ao tentar salvar cadastro
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
é porque assim, eu fiz o teste inserindo dados direto no banco de dados e ele gerou normalmente o ID do campo chavesid, só não funciona se for no delphi ! -
(Resolvido) erro ao tentar salvar cadastro
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
bom, coloquei o código que voce me informou no Salvar porém o erro continua, veja só o erro mais detalhadamente http://uploaddeimagens.com.br/imagem/index..._delphi2010.png obs: eu não estou usando o campo "chavesid" que tem autoincremento no preenchimento do meu form, isto é, ele deveria estar se autoincrementando sozinho. -
(Resolvido) erro ao tentar salvar cadastro
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
poderia porfavor me explciar a função do POST e do -1 no ApplyUpdates ? gostaria de saber o porque do problema esta no insert -
(Resolvido) erro ao tentar salvar cadastro
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
aqui segue o código que é executado quando o usuário clica em salvar: procedure TfrmModelo.ac_salvarExecute(Sender: TObject); begin TClientDataSet(Ds.DataSet).ApplyUpdates(0); Pagecontrol1.ActivePage := tbConsulta; end; -
Bom , ao tentar salvar um cadastro aparece um erro dizendo que o chaveid (uma tabela do meu banco de dados firebird com PK) deve ter um valor, com se não estivesse gerando automaticamente seu ID, porém eu criei o GENERATOR e a TRIGGER dele normal. qual pode ser o problema então ? fui até o banco de dados para testar se o generator ta funcionando, e ele gerou o ID do chaveid automaticamente ao criar um novo campo, creiu eu que o problema esteja no delphi, porém não tenho certeza, aguardo a ajuda de vocês;
-
Bom, acabei de criar meu formModelo com um ActionManager, e depois de tanto trabalho codificando todo o form, fui tentar herdar um outro form dele e deu um erro dizendo que o ActionManager não pode ser herdado. o que fazer agora ? recodificar tudo denovo com action list ? (poxa :()
-
Para que serve este Comando
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
Ok entendi, mais no caso do delphi porque ele usa o "+", porque não usar: Ds.DataSet.Filter := cbxfield.Text 'like' QuotedStr(Edtvalor.Text '%'); -
Acess Violation no Delphi
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
e no caso do OnShow, não seria o mesmo racioncínio , pois no OnShow funcionou normal -
Para que serve este Comando
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
deixa eu ver se entendi, o LIKE diz para comando que ele pode pesquisar qualquer palavra que tenha CIA no meiu dela, por isso o uso do % antes e depois. No caso do meu codigo como só tem % depois, ele pode pesquisar qualquer palavra que começe com EdtValor.Text. é isso ? -
Ds.DataSet.Filter := cbxField.Text+' like '+QuotedStr(EdtValor.Text+'%'); Bom ae está o comando, gostaria de saber o que faz o + ' like' +QuotedStr(EdtValor.Text+'%');
-
Acess Violation no Delphi
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
olha só o que eu fiz: retirei o código do OnCreate e coloquei em um botão como você havia dito, o que ocorre é que a combobox funciona normal depois disto, lista normal as tabelas do meu banco de dados. Agora porque que não está funcionando no OnCreate ? Bom, coloquei no evento OnShow do meu FrmModelo e funcionou com este código, creiu que meu problema esteja resolvido. Porém não consigo entender ainda o porque não funcionar no OnCreate, apenas no OnShow ! -
Acess Violation no Delphi
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
mais pera lá, se eu por dentro de um botão vai ficar sem nexo, certo ? pois ele cria uma lista atraves de um laço for e um botão não precisa de uma lista. ps: alguém me disse que isso ocorria porque o OnCreate ou algo do tipo já existia em outro lugar e bla bla bla, não sei se tem algo haver -
Acess Violation no Delphi
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
só por teste mesmo, vi na video aula o instrutor fazendo isso e no caso dele deu certinho sem nenhum erro -
Acess Violation no Delphi
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
aqui vai o link do erro para vocês entederem melhor: http://uploaddeimagens.com.br/imagem/index/151Sem-ttulo.png pois o do OnShow não funciona também não, deve ser algo errado no código. -
Acess Violation no Delphi
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
certo entendi , em vez de usar o OnCreate eu devo usar o OnShow, porém gostaria de saber qual a diferença deles, creiu eu que o OnCreate é executado na criação do form (não tenho certeza, se não for isso me diga para o que então porfavor), e o OnShow faz o que ? -
Diferenças entre ADO Table e ClientDataSet
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
não entendi muito bem não a diferença entre ADO e ClientDataSet, desculpe :D -
Acess Violation no Delphi
pergunta respondeu ao Ronaldo Lanhellas de Ronaldo Lanhellas em Delphi, Kylix
desculpa mais não entendi, o que seria o frmShow ? -
Bom, ao tentar Executar meu sistema, consigo um acess violation, ao clicar em break ele me leva a seguinte linha de código: procedure TfrmModelo.FormCreate(Sender: TObject); var I: Integer; begin for I := 0 to Pred(Ds.DataSet.FieldCount) do begin if Ds.DataSet.Fields[I].DataType in [ftstring,ftwidestring,ftfixedchar] then cbxcampo.items.Add(Ds.DataSet.Fields[I].FieldName); end; end; Para explicar melhor, este código foi o que usei para adicionar campos ao meu combobox através do evento oncreat do meu formulário modelo, depois de colocar este oncreat em meu sistema, não consigo rodá-lo por causa do acess violation